Ticket PRNT-2291: Spooler vault locked after failed rotation

The Quillfeed printer-spooler microservice cannot read its job-queue credentials because the Lockhaven vault sealed itself mid-rotation last night. Print jobs are accumulating in the dead-letter queue but none are lost. Please do not restart the spooler pods first — that wipes the in-memory retry state. Instead, unseal the vault, confirm the rotation completed, then drain the queue gradually. The unseal flow will prompt for the recovery passphrase noted below.

recovery phrase for fajef-tagaf: ulaeth-tamvan-sorwyn-kaseth-sorir

Ticket: Digest scheduler drift between regions

For the on-call engineer: the Quillhaven batch email digest scheduler in the east cluster has drifted from the approved configuration. Digests are firing at 06:00 local instead of 05:00, and the batch window overlaps the warehouse sync, which is why last night's digests were partially empty. Please restore the scheduler settings before the next run, restart the cron pods, and verify the dry-run output matches expectations. The approved configuration values are listed below.

config for tagaf-bawif:
[norok]
host = norok.ordinworks.local
user = norok_svc
database = norok_prod

Welcome to the Cadenzia preview service. Waveform previews are generated on upload and cached per zoom level, so capacity scales with catalog size, not listener traffic. Budget roughly one render worker per two thousand daily uploads, and keep headroom for re-renders after codec changes. Peak load follows the Bellmont studio release cycle, so plan quarterly. The constants we currently provision against are as follows.

constants for yafog-hawep:
RATE_LIMITS = {
    "aldeth": 722,
    "tamix": 452,
}